Osiris' brother, Set, grew jealous of his brother's ability and accomplishment, nevertheless, and so murdered him; initial by sealing him inside a coffin and sending him down the Nile River and afterwards by hacking his overall body into pieces and scattering them across Egypt. Isis retrieved Osiris' components, reassembled him, and afterwards with the help of her sister Nephthys, introduced him back to everyday living.

Chances are you'll affiliate all ancient mummies Using the Egyptians, nevertheless the earliest evidence of embalming was truly present in the remains in the Chinchorro peoples, who resided in what exactly is now present day-day Chile. Contrary to the Egyptians, who mummified on the basis of course, the Chinchorro exhibited an egalitarian technique of preserving the useless. What’s far more interesting is the fact that although they had been mummifying two,000 many years ahead of the Egyptians ended up, their procedures were a lot more Highly developed. The Chinchorro method of mummification was lengthy. 1st a physique was relieved of its skin, flesh, organs, and brain.

An illustration of a Chinese mummy which was preserved despite remaining buried within an setting not conducive to mummification is Xin Zhui. Generally known as Girl Dai, she was learned within the early seventies with the Mawangdui archaeological site in Changsha.[fifty three] She was the spouse of the Marquis of Dai in the Han dynasty, who was also buried get more info with her along with A further young guy generally thought to be an exceptionally close relative.

The mummy was full. The clergymen preparing the mummy weren't the one kinds busy during this time. Even though the tomb preparation generally had begun long ahead of the person's actual Dying, now there was a deadline, and craftsmen, employees, and artists labored speedily. There was Considerably to get placed in the tomb that an individual would need in the Afterlife. Furnishings and statuettes were readied; wall paintings of spiritual or day by day scenes had been geared up; and lists of foodstuff or prayers finished. Through a magical system, these types, shots, and lists would come to be the real point when required from the Afterlife. Anything was now Completely ready for the funeral.

The oldest mummy on record in North The usa, found at Spirit Cave, beyond Fallon, Nevada, is an example of natural mummification. Wrapped in a very Tule mat, it absolutely was located in a shallow grave and preserved because of the dry environment and rarefied air with the cave.
The earliest lavatory bodies day back again Many a long time, and researchers consider some have been human sacrifices. Contrary to Egyptian mummies, which had their system cavities diligently cleaned and packed, bathroom bodies had been preserved inside their entirety — internal organs and all.
